Output 91d89e39f693aace59fb17b1aa8d8cc6ef959c8d2d1c07d4827ac8b7972ec86d:0

value
1340000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8519aff8149e5b4b2b21ca232a9eb3c7b546fe79 OP_EQUAL
address
3DpnZr7ZEMeMQDUGwLfyonocYVokAfuAbS
transaction
91d89e39f693aace59fb17b1aa8d8cc6ef959c8d2d1c07d4827ac8b7972ec86d
spent
true